I am trying to export data/records to update a google sheet automatically whenever a new record is created. Is it possible to do this natively in Quickbase?

I have the same need. The reason is I have 50 users who need read access to this data. I don't see value in paying for a license for users who need read access to only one table. This is data I do not want to expose via the'Everyone on the Internet' role either.
